Filter by:From 1999 onwards, Deep Brain Stimulation [DBS] has been proposed as an alternative to capsulotomy in refractory cases of Obsessive-Compulsive Disorder [OCD]. More recently, several studies with DBS in patients with major depression have been initiated. In Belgium, there is currently a reimbursement for devices for DBS for OCD, but not for rechargeable neurostimulators, in these OCD patients. Although rechargeable neurostimulators are widely used in spinal cord stimulation for pain and DBS for movement disorders, they have not yet been used in DBS for psychiatric disorders population. Several possible problems might arise with the use of rechargeable neurostimulators in this highly specific population. In this prospective study with a before-after design, we would like to determine if the use of rechargeable neurostimulators is effective, applicable and safe and capable of diminishing the need for neurostimulator replacement procedures.

Transcranial direct current stimulation (tDCS) is an investigational device that has not been approved for the treatment of any medical condition by the FDA but is allowed to be used for research purposes. In clinical trials tDCS has been associated with pain relief by decreasing the intensity and duration of chronic pain. tDCS potentially works by stimulating the brain by delivering an extremely low-level electrical current to areas below the forehead - areas associated with chronic pain. It is anticipated that this current will increase brain activity or the likelihood of brain activity in these areas, affecting individual's ability to regulate pain. The purpose of this study is to compare eligible participants in the Pain Management Program at The Menninger Clinic receiving adjunctive real transcranial Direct Current Stimulation (tDCS) versus those receiving sham tDCS in the resolution of chronic pain. The primary objectives are: (1) improving pain tolerance and (2) improving subjective pain experience. Secondary objectives are: (1) improving subjective experience of sleep quality and (2) increasing physical activity.
Maintenance of employment is dependent upon being able to successfully integrate into one's work setting. This can present a significant challenge to individuals with serious mental illness, as they typically exhibit impairment in their ability to accurately perceive and understand social exchanges. Presently the most established intervention is Social Cognition and Interaction Training (SCIT), a 12-week group intervention in which participants learn strategies to enhance emotion recognition and to assess the accuracy of their interpretation of social interactions. To enhance transfer of training gains to functional outcomes, participants will be paired with a social mentor to facilitate completion of homework and to ensure that skills are practiced outside of treatment (supported SCIT). The study will examine the impact of supported SCIT on social and work role functioning. The specific aims are: 1. To assess the feasibility of providing supported SCIT to individuals with serious mental illness who are engaged in compensated work activity. 2. To assess the impact of supported SCIT on social cognitive skills as well as work and social performance. 3. To assess durability of intervention-induced change 3 months after the end of intervention. A single blind study will be conducted in which participants between 18-70 with serious mental illness (schizophrenia, schizoaffective disorder, and bipolar disorder) are assigned to 12 weeks of supported SCIT. Intervention will consist of one 2-hour small group training sessions and 30 minutes of individualized supported practice of skills with a treatment facilitator weekly. Feasibility will be assessed with attendance at group and individual sessions. Baseline, post-intervention (3-month), and follow-up (6-month) assessments will measure social cognitive abilities and functional outcomes. Potentially confounding variables such as symptom severity and outside treatment hours will also be assessed. It is hypothesized that supported SCIT will be completed by at least 75% of veterans. The intervention is predicted to improve social cognitive skills and social and work performance. Training gains are expected to be sustained 3 months after intervention.

This study aims to examine the effectiveness of cognitive behavior therapy for psychosis in first episode patients and see the outcome of CBT on psychotic symptoms. Because cognitive behavior therapy mostly use in depressive patient to treat the negative thinking pattern Cognitive behavioral approaches in the treatment of psychosis have become more prevalent in recent years for a number of reasons. Evidence has been available for the past two or three decades regarding the success of these techniques with other forms of psychopathology such as depression, anxiety disorders, and medical problems. Anxiety, depression and low self-esteem have been cited as the most common consequences of psychotic disorders. The observation has also emerged that many patients develop their own coping strategies for reducing the frequency, severity, and disruptiveness of their symptoms. There has also been increasing evidence regarding the influence of social environmental factors on the course of psychosis and the development of stress-vulnerability models to explain these relationships. Research suggests that 20 to 50 percent of persons with psychosis who receive neuroleptics continue to experience difficulties related to their psychotic symptoms.
